Co-operatives 2010
Co‑operatives 2010 was the UK's biggest and most influential gathering of co‑operatives, held in Plymouth to celebrate the 150th anniversary of Co-operation in the city!
The event took place between June 25th and June 27th in the Plymouth Pavillions, and included contributions from our key note speakers Richard Wilkinson, Phillip Blond and Will Hutton (whose contributions you can hear using the links to the right).

The event was a great success, the culmination of the first ever Co-operatives Fortnight - but we'd also like to hear your views.
